It is with deep sadness that we announce the passing of Margaret Leishman at the age 83 years after along and brave battle with Alzheimer’s. Margaret is survived by her loving husband of 67 years, Jack William Leishman, her two daughters Debbie Leishman (Jed MacKimmie – predeceased), Bonnie Leishman and her granddaughter Maegan MacKimmie-Taylor (Scott Taylor).
Margaret was born in Montreal, Quebec where she met Jack and married Jack at very young age. They lived in Verdun for a few years before moving to Lachute, Quebec where they raised their two daughters. Margaret was a stay at home mom and Jack continued to work in Montreal until November 1990 when they moved to Mississauga.
Margaret’s favourite hobby was knitting slippers for her family and all of her friends especially at Christmas time.
We all have fond memories of mom making birthday cakes where she would wrap coins in wax paper and then we would hunt for the money in the cake.
Margaret also enjoyed cross country skiing in her early days in Lachute where we would spend the day skiing back to the “farm”.
Many thanks to the compassion and support of the entire staff at Silverthorne Community Care Center in Mississauga.
